Understanding the Importance of DLL Versioning

The concept of DLL Hell is a historical term used to describe the conflicts that arise when multiple applications rely on different versions of the same DLL file. fwPrintD.dll, like many shared components, is susceptible to this. A common scenario involves one program installing a newer version of the DLL, which breaks the functionality of an older program that was dependent on a previous version. Modern Windows practices, such as Side-by-Side (SxS) assemblies, attempt to mitigate this by allowing different versions of a DLL to coexist peacefully, but issues can still arise in legacy or custom application environments.

For users, this means that a single fix might not work for all applications. If one program works but another fails with an fwPrintD.dll error, the conflict is likely a version incompatibility. Developers must ensure their applications are correctly pointing to the required version or have the necessary manifest files to instruct the system on which library to load. This dependency management is a critical aspect of application deployment.


Advanced Troubleshooting: Registry and System Path

Verifying System Path Environment Variables

The Windows operating system searches for DLL files in a specific order, which includes the application’s directory, the system directories (System32, SysWOW64), and the directories listed in the PATH environment variable. If fwPrintD.dll is located in a non-standard directory and that location is not included in the system’s PATH, the application will fail to find it, resulting in a “missing” error. Checking and correcting the PATH variable can be an advanced solution.

Registering the DLL Manually with Regsvr32

In some niche cases, a DLL file might be present but not properly registered in the Windows registry, meaning the operating system doesn’t know how to access its exported functions. The Regsvr32 utility is used to manually register (or unregister) a DLL. While less common for modern application frameworks, if the issue persists, attempting to re-register the file by running regsvr32 fwPrintD.dll in an elevated command prompt can sometimes resolve registry-related errors. Note that this command is only effective for DLLs that expose a DllRegisterServer function.
